FE63 EUV MOT History
Interpretation generated from the recorded test data above — not an official DVSA statement and not a substitute for an independent inspection.
5 MOT tests are recorded for this 2013 Seat Ibiza (FE63 EUV) between August 2022 and September 2025.
The record contains 4 passes and 1 failure.
The most recent test on 22 September 2025 was a pass, although the earlier record includes 1 failure that buyers may want to investigate.
Across all tests, the most frequently flagged areas are: Lighting (4 issues), Suspension (2 issues), Tyres (2 issues), Steering (1 issue), Windscreen (1 issue). Repeated mentions in one area can indicate an ongoing pattern worth checking in person.
In total 7 advisory notices are recorded. Advisories flag items that passed but may need attention before the next test; they are not evidence of how well the vehicle has been serviced.
Recorded failure items include: “Nearside Front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m (5.2.3 (e))”; “Nearside Front Headlamp aim too low (4.1.2 (a))”.
